Watch: Afghanistan quick Fazalhaq Farooqi clean-bowled Jos Buttler with a sizzling nip-backer to end the England captain’s blistering powerplay assault in the Indian Premier League (IPL) today (April 2).

Buttler gave Rajasthan Royals a rapid start, racing to a 20-ball fifty inside six overs, but was sent packing before the fielding restrictions lifted by a beauty from Farooqi.

Initially, it was Yashasvi Jaiswal who took the attach to the Sunrisers Hyderabad bowlers, hitting five fours inside the first three overs. At this point, Buttler was 12 off seven balls, with one six off Bhuvneshwar Kumar the only sign of aggression.

But he pounced upon the introduction of spin, launching Washington Sundar for two sixes in two balls to get himself going. In the next over, he crunched four boundaries off T Natarajan, before three more boundaries in four balls off Farooqi brought up a 20-ball fifty.

The right-armer hit back however, nipping one back in to cut Buttler in half and clip the top of off-stump, ending his innings at 54 off 22.
